Peter and Emily Andre are expecting their third child together, but they'll be no need to relocate as their swanky Surrey mansion is already big enough for a new addition to the family. The married couple, who have nine-year-old Amelia and Theo, six, also live with Peter's eldest children, Junior, 18, and Princess, 16, who he shares with ex-wife Katie Price.

The former pop star, 50, has given fans a glimpse inside his sprawling property over the years on telly and social media. In one YouTube clip where he gives a tour, Peter describes it as: "A fun home, a crazy home but it's a home full of love." The enormous house has a five bedrooms, walk-in wardrobes, a cinema room and a huge kids playroom.

The front of the house has a ginormous drive for their multiple cars, a garage and a stunning porch with a big front door. Inside, a gorgeous staircase takes centre stage. The living room has fluffy carpet, an open fire and dark suede sofas as well as a pull down cinema screen. In the corridor, there's a beautiful montage picture of the couple's wedding day. The kitchen has a huge central island with light grey cupboards and dark marble kitchen countertops.

"This is hub of the house. Everything is central here, especially this island because I do a lot of cooking, Emily bakes, so between us we use this kitchen a lot," Peter says in the kitchen on his YouTube vid. The Mysterious Girl singer explains they tend to eat their meals together as a family while sitting around the island. There's also a coffee machine and lots of swanky utensils for everyone to use. On the second floor, there's a music studio with LED lights for Peter and Junior to record.

The home also comes with its own inbuilt gym with UV lights and a colourful playroom brimming with toys, where Amelia and Theo get to play. Peter and Emily's master bedroom has its own balcony and a retractable TV that comes out of the bottom of the bed frame. As well as boasting his and hers bathrooms, the couple share a jaw-dropping walk-in wardrobe full of clothes.

Theo and Amelia have a joint bedroom on the second floor, while Princess and Junior's rooms are located on the third floor. Outside, the property has a luxurious hot tub, shrubs and greenery and a sheltered BBQ area for outdoor dining. The kids even have a football field to kick a ball around, a tennis court and a large pool for swimming. And when it's cold, their outdoor table has a fire pit in the middle for roasting marshmallows.

Last week, the couple revealed they are expecting their third child together. Posting a photo of himself and Emily holding scans of their baby, Peter wrote on Instagram: "We are delighted to share the news with you all. A new addition to our family in 2024. The kids are so excited. So are we." The baby news comes just days after Peter hinted at the idea of a large family in his most recent magazine column for new magazine. "I'm one of six and my dad is one of 12 so I've always found it normal to have a big family," he gushed before dropping in "But in this day and age seven kids is a huge number. I wish them all the best."

It's not the first time Peter has hinted that he is was ready to become a dad again - after previously saying he thought 50 would be the oldest age he'd want to welcome a newborn - the age he turned in February. Speaking on Vicky Pattison's The Secret to Podcast in July, Peter teased: "Children… I was like, when I get to 50 I'm done and then I find myself having conversations with Em going, 'Yeah you know, if we did have another child, where would we put Junior? I can't even believe we have those conversations and that makes me think that I just don't know, it's just one of those things. It's just weird that we even have those conversations, so I don't know."
